This role is responsible for designing and implementing global Information Systems (IS) solutions, strategies, and architectures that enable and support business objectives. Key responsibilities include: IS Architecture & Strategy Develop comprehensive IS solutions and strategies that align with business goals and stakeholder requirements. Ensure architectural integrity and integration of business processes, data, applications, and technology. Analysis & Continuous Improvement Maintain a current understanding of business processes, priorities, culture, IS infrastructure, application portfolio, emerging technologies, and data relationships. Identify gaps between current architecture and future requirements, and define strategies to address them. Solution Development & Governance Lead or participate in creating IS architectures, standards, guidelines, and governance processes. Collaborate with finance solution teams on ERP programs. Functional Expertise Act as a subject matter expert for Record-to-Report processes, including journal entries, account reconciliation, financial closing, and compliance. Develop functional specifications for reports, forms, configurations, interfaces, conversions, enhancements, and workflows. Testing & Documentation Manage and coordinate unit and regression testing with integration partners. Create work instructions and job aids for end users. Collaboration & Leadership Manage multiple priorities in a global environment. Influence and interact with business partners at all organizational levels.
